Fontaine De Bissou
Fontaine De Bissou is a spring in Saint-Pierre-de-Frugie, Arrondissement of Nontron, Nouvelle-Aquitaine. Fontaine De Bissou is situated nearby to the peak Puy de l’Age, as well as near the village Firbeix.Places of Interest Nearby

Château de Vieillecour

The Château de Vieillecour is a château in Saint-Pierre-de-Frugie, Dordogne, Nouvelle-Aquitaine, France. It was declared a monument historique in 1946. Château de Vieillecour is situated 1 km southeast of Fontaine De Bissou.
Château de Montcigoux

The Château de Montcigoux is a château in the commune of Saint-Pierre-de-Frugie in Dordogne, France. A house in the grounds incorporates the remains of a round tower from a 12th-century castle. Château de Montcigoux is situated 1½ km north of Fontaine De Bissou.
Bussière-Galant station

Bussière-Galant is a railway station in Bussière-Galant, Nouvelle-Aquitaine, France. The station is located on the Limoges-Bénédictins - Périgueux railway line. The station is served by TER services operated by SNCF. Bussière-Galant station is situated 2 km northeast of Fontaine De Bissou.

La Coquille

La Coquille is a commune in the Dordogne department in Nouvelle-Aquitaine in southwestern France. La Coquille was on one of the five routes leading to Santiago de Compostela in Spain and it was in this parish that pilgrims were given a coquille Saint-Jacques, a scallop shell symbolic of the Way of St. La Coquille is situated 6 km southwest of Fontaine De Bissou.
